Lumbosacral Plexus

What is the Lumbosacral Plexus?
The lumbosacral plexus is formed by the ventral branches of the last three lumbar spinal nerves (L4-L6) and the first two or three sacral spinal nerves (S1-S3). This network of nerves innervates the pelvic limbs, allowing for movement and coordination.

Domestic Animals
In domestic mammals like dogs and cats, the lumbosacral plexus is essential for hind limb function. The major nerves originating from this plexus include:
- Ischiadic Nerve: This nerve supplies muscles involved in locomotion.
- Pudendal Nerve: It innervates pelvic organs.
- Femoral Nerve: This nerve provides motor supply to thigh muscles.

Comparative Anatomy Across Species
The anatomy of the lumbosacral plexus can differ significantly between species. Here’s a brief comparison:
- Cats: The LSP is formed by L4-L6 and S1-S3.
- Dogs: Similar structure with variations in nerve branching.
- Cattle: May include additional contributions from thoracic nerves.
- Birds: In birds like barn owls, ten synsacral spinal nerves form their version of the plexus.

Functions of the Lumbosacral Plexus
The primary function of the lumbosacral plexus is to control muscle movements in the hind limbs. This control is essential for various activities such as walking, running, jumping, and maintaining balance.
Motor Functions
The motor functions of the lumbosacral plexus involve several key muscles:
- Quadriceps Femoris: This muscle extends the knee.
- Hamstrings: These muscles flex the knee and extend the hip.
- Gluteal Muscles: They are crucial for hip stabilization.

Autonomic Functions
The lumbosacral plexus also contributes to autonomic functions such as bladder control. The pudendal nerve innervates muscles that control urination. Dysfunction here can lead to serious health issues.
Clinical Significance
Understanding the lumbosacral plexus is vital for diagnosing and treating various conditions affecting animals.
Common Conditions Related to LSP Dysfunction
- Hind Limb Weakness: Weakness can result from injuries or diseases affecting any part of this nerve network.
- Loss of Coordination: Damage may lead to ataxia or uncoordinated movements.
- Urinary Incontinence: Issues with bladder control often stem from pudendal nerve dysfunction.

Surgical Considerations
Surgeons must be aware of the lumbosacral plexus during surgeries involving the pelvis or hind limbs. Accidental damage can lead to severe complications. Techniques such as ultrasound-guided nerve blocks can help minimize risks during procedures.
